Bauland together with a strong team of multidisciplinary experts has won the architectural-urban competition to revive a unique geomorphological reserve in the center of Vilnius
Our vision for Mammoth Park is to introduce the history of the particular formation of Vilnius landscape to the visitors. From here one can overlook Vilnius central area and get to know how much of an impact the landscape had in the process of its development. Vilnius is the only European capital that is located at the edge of the last glacial period. It is for these reason the Mammoth park is planned to be a great source of information about the discoveries of mammoths in Vilnius, the spread of glacie, expressive terrain and specific vegetation.
Vilnius has never emphasized enough its geological uniqueness in European context. The Mammoth Park may be a greater opportunity to bring this topic to light and create a new destination point for both national and international visitors.
